Behind the scenes at Scripps Dances 2025

Culminating a year of collaboration, the Scripps College Dance Department held its annual showcase at Garrison Theatre over the weekend of April 11. Performing numbers choreographed by students, visiting artists and Scripps College faculty alike, the dancers captivated the audience with exciting, emotional and powerful pieces celebrating themes of identity, community and joy.

‘My hand followed hers’: Exploring a mother-daughter relationship through April Katz’s ‘Marking Time’

Exploring a mother and daughter’s relationship through the role of calendars in day-to-day life, April Katz’s “Marking Time” deals with themes of loss, grief and the passage of time. The exhibit opened at Scripps College’s Clark Humanities Museum on Feb. 6.
